Answer:
By connecting a printer to many print devices
Explanation:
By connecting one printer to many printer allows all the printers connected to act as one single printer this technique is called "pooling", this helps when the print work is so heavy that one printer can't possibly handle. This feature is available in Windows 7 Operating system and other windows computers, this technique is used when there are many computers in the office and this improves productivity.
